General Statement of Duties:
The assistant coach provides instructional, administrative, and recruiting support services under the direction of the Head Coach and Director of Athletics.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ities*
- Assists the Head Coach in the implementation of sport training through teaching and instructing the student-athletes in the rules and fundamentals of baseball.
- Under the direction of the Head Coach, assists in providing sport skill instruction, assists in the conduct of practice sessions, performs game related duties, and motivates players to give their best efforts.
- Contributes to recruiting efforts through on-campus visits and off-campus evaluation.
- Supports team fundraising initiatives.
- Mentors student athletes.
- Demonstrates sincere interest in the personal, academic and athletic success of the student-athlete.
- Represents the University in a positive manner at all times.
- Abides by all SLIAC and NCAA rules and regulations.
Secondary Duties and Responsibilities*
- Assisting other coaches in the department with game management duties.
- May supervise student assistants and/or student managers.
